Note that a call to fully depend on God is not a call to act foolishly. Remember that God has given us the ability to distinguish right and wrong before Him. He inspired the Holy Scriptures which were written down by His faithful servants to keep us knowledgeable about right and wrong. It is in this light that we are calling on you not to act foolishly in the name of depending on God. Remember that Jesus Christ did not need to jump off the pinnacle of the Temple to prove that he “depended” on God (Matthew 4:5-7). It is worth pointing out here that there is a difference between trusting God and putting God to the test. And as the scriptures say, no one should dare put the Lord God Almighty to the test.

It would sound foolish for a person driving to close his/her eyes and release the steering in the name of depending on God. God has given us the wits to steer a car and have it under control. However, even in doing this, we still depend on Him for a safe journey because only Him has the final say. While depending on God to completely heal you from all kinds of sicknesses and illnesses, you should not forget that He has provided us with doctors and medicines to assist us in such moments.

Practical ways to depend on God alone

1. Prayer – Philippians 4:6

Philippians 4:6 – “Don’t worry about anything, but in all your prayers ask God for what you need, always asking Him with a thankful heart.” Note that prayer is one of the ways of acknowledging God’s power, provision, and promises. By praying at all times and praying without ceasing, we are showing our dependence on God.

2. Obeying the Bible – Deuteronomy 28:1-6

Deuteronomy 28:1-6 – “If you obey they Lord your God and faithfully keep all His commands that I am giving you today, He will make you greater that any other nation on Earth. Obey the Lord your God and all these blessings will be yours: The Lord will bless your towns and your fields. The Lord will bless you with many children, with abundant crops, and with many cattle and sheep. The Lord will bless your corn crops and the food you prepare from them, The Lord will bless everything that you do.” The Bible clearly teaches us what we can d to please God and acknowledge Him for who He is. By checking all our thoughts, actions, and words against the truth of the Word (Acts 17:11), we are put right with God through Christ. This locates us in God’s mercy and favor.

3. Becoming a living sacrifice – Romans 12:1

Romans 12:1 – “So then, my brothers and sisters, because of God’s great mercy to us, I appeal to you: offer yourselves as a living sacrifice to God, dedicated to His service and pleasing Him. This is the true worship that you should offer.” By becoming a living sacrifice, a person lives for God. It is then that such a person will stop relying on his/her personal strength as well as trusting in themselves while looking to God as the only source of Strength and Trust.

4. Refuse to worry – Matthew 6:31-32

Matthew 6:31-32 – “So do not start worrying: ‘Where will my food come from? or my drink? or my clothes?’ (These are the things the pagans are always concerned about.) Your Father in Heaven knows that you need all these things.” In simple words, we can say without doubt that God cares for all His children and is concerned about their well-being. That’s why you need not to entertain worry in your heart. Never forget that God is ready and more than ever willing to help you even in difficult moments. Your are more important in His eyes than the birds He feeds on daily basis and the flowers that He clothes with great beauty. That’s why you should not worry or doubt His ability to help.
